System.Classes.TBasicAction.Create
Delphi
constructor Create(AOwner: TComponent); override;
C++
__fastcall virtual TBasicAction(TComponent* AOwner);
Eigenschaften
Typ | Sichtbarkeit | Quelle | Unit | Übergeordnet |
---|---|---|---|---|
constructor | public | System.Classes.pas System.Classes.hpp |
System.Classes | TBasicAction |
Beschreibung
Instantiiert und initialisiert ein TBasicAction-Objekt.
TBasicAction muss in Anwendungen nicht direkt instantiiert werden. Aktionen werden automatisch erstellt, wenn Sie im Aktionslisten-Editor Neue Aktion wählen.
Um eine Aktion zur Laufzeit zu erstellen, rufen Sie den Konstruktor Create einer reelen FMX- (FMX.ActnList.TAction) oder VCL-Aktion (Vcl.ActnList.TAction) und ihre abgeleiteten Klassen auf. Die Konstruktoren Create weisen der Eigenschaft ActionList der erstellten Aktion eine TActionList-Komponente zu.
Create ruft zuerst den geerbten Konstruktor auf und erstellt anschließend eine Liste mit Clients der erstellten Aktion.